** CUBA. RHC, Sat Oct 30 at 1407 opening ``Cartas a la Redacción`` (Letters to 
the Editor, distinct from a regular mailbag), with time for that show as Sat 
9:05 and 11:32 am, ---fade--- pm, Sunday 4 am. Unfortunately I happened to be 
on 15360 instead of much stronger 15120 which would not have faded 
inopportunely. 

But 1407 UT = 10:07 am EDT, which Cuba has been observing all summer, and not 
supposed to revert to EST = 9:07 am until tomorrow. Has Cuba already made the 
time change, or was this announcement jumping the gun? OR: they never got 
around to correcting the time announcement 7 months ago? Yes, this confirms the 
change does not come until Sunday morning at 1 am = 0500 UT becomes midnight 
once again, and there will be another 1 am at 0600: 
http://www.radiorebelde.cu/noticia/finaliza-horario-verano-cuba-20101014/

Altho it matches the earlier DST start in the spring with arch-enemy USA, Cuba 
still has enough sense not to extend it an extra week in the fall. But 
evidently the program times on RHC have already fallen back an hour. Or rather, 
references to them in local time have changed from EDT to EST. This schedule 
http://www.radiohc.cu/espanol/c_programacion/programacion.htm
displays CALR only as Saturday 1405 and 0310 UT --- the latter meaning UT 
Sunday. Mid-day and overnight programming still is in limbo (Glenn Hauser, OK, 
D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** GUATEMALA. 4052.4, R. Verdad, Oct 30 at 0508 with ``Amazing Grace``, 0510 
dead air at S9+12; next check 1143, S9+15 with gospel music, soprano hymn. (I 
haven`t remeasured but so far had been a bit below nominal 4052.5) (Glenn 
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** INDONESIA. 9526-, after being on the air only Sunday and Wednesday this 
week, VOI is finally back Saturday Oct 30 for the English hour at 13-14, a few 
days after the eruption, earthquake and tsunami disasters we would like to have 
heard about promptly from the source.

First checked at 1159 in Chinese, 1200:30 switching to Japanese, usual IADs 
continue. 1302 in English with disaster news, weather delaying getting aid to 
those needing it; 1305 concerns that tourism will be disrupted; later in hour 
usual features including Indonesian Wonder, Miscellany, Music Corner. Still on 
past 1357 when CRI Russian 9525.0 starts, 1447 ``Musik Indonesia`` in big 
collision with het, VOI slightly atop (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** MEXICO. 700, Oct 30 at 1230 UT, Mexican NA, 1232 sign-on as XEGD, La 
Poderosa, 5 mil watts, 700 kHz, street address, two phones including 
52-2-05-54, in Hidalgo del Parral, Chihuahua; 1233 to usual opening 
infomercial, ``Consejos para un mejor vivir``.

850, Oct 30 at 1211 UT, intro Luis Palau evangelist in KOA null after Obama, 
presumably XEM, Renacimiento 850, Chihuahua.

870, XETAR, Oct 30 at 1204 UT NA, 1206 sign-on in language, presumed 
Tarahumara, frequent mentions of XETAR calls pronounced in Spanish, then 
Spanish mentioning federal agency sponsorship of such indigenous stations as 
this one in Guachochi, Chihuahua; 1208 kidchorus, rapid SAH, presumably WWL 
still remnanting, but mostly separable, then La Voz de la Sierra Tarahumara 
opening in Spanish, 6:09 TC, and another at 1221 for 6:21. Unlike most of the 
commercial stations, this one is low-key with no screaming hype, and 
consequently seems a bit undermodulated, improving somewhat during canned 
federal government PSAs such as one for the Bicentennial at 1228, then kids in 
unison with call letters (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)

** U S A. 850, KOA Denver, Saturday Oct 30 at 1210 UT with President Obama`s 
weekly radio/YouTube address until 1211 so probably started no earlier than 
1206. Announcer said GOP response would be on at 6:35 (MDT = 1235 UT; when MST 
= 1335 UT). Originally when they were really radio-only, started by Reagan, the 
Pres would not be on until 8:06 am MT, and the opposition at 9:06 am, when one 
could find them on a few stations by searching the dial. Now the release must 
be much earlier and the few stations bothering to carry the addresses can 
schedule them as desired.

1010, Oct 30 at 1241 UT, a bit of church Latin, dings, dead air, so must be a 
Catholic mass, then into English, YL with stage accent prays to Jesus, 1247 
organ interlude, 1250 OM with sing-song prayer also in English, back into Latin 
homily with small-choral responses.

NW/SE so can`t be KXEN Festus/Saint Louis MO, and besides, Catholix may not be 
welcome there. 1256 check 11520 to see if it match WEWN, but that`s already in 
QSY announcement to 13845. At 1257, 1010 outros as Immaculate Heart Radio, but 
1259 plug by an EWTN Fr saying IHR is 100% listener-supported, Catholic 
Charities of Utah, Salt Lake City being involved. 1300 legal ID as Immaculate 
Heart Radio, KIHU, Tooele.

This is the 50 kW station no one wanted, previously for a while public radio 
with BBC overnight. Callsign history from FCC AM Query:
Call Sign Begin Date 
KIHU      08/06/2009 
KPCW      03/20/2009 
KCPW      08/01/2004 
KIQN      09/18/1998 
KTUR      10/30/1992 
KTLE      05/19/1982 
KDYL 

It has an unusual antenna/power schedule, denoted U13 by NRC AM Log, which 
means one direxional pattern during day and critical hours, another pattern at 
night. Day power is 50 kW, CH 42 kW, night 194 watts, and has a CP for U4, 
which means the same except eliminating CH.

It`s a bit more complex than that, with FIFTEEN entries under KIHU facility 
35687 at FCC:
http://www.fcc.gov/fcc-bin/amq?list=0&facid=35687
Including ``moving`` city of license to Magna, but with same transmitter site 
coordinates as Tooele (tho some of the entries show slightly different 
coordinates).

I suppose a lot of this jockeying around is caused by having to protect CBR 
Calgary, while trying to get as much signal as possible into SLC at night. 

Oct SR-SS is 1345-0045 UT; Nov 1415-0015 UT; Dec 1445-2400 UT. The strong 
dominant signal I was getting before 1300 UT had to be either 50 or 42 kW, so 
were `critical hours` in effect? It was certainly before legal sunrise there. 
BTW, three days earlier and one hour later, I was getting KSIR Colorado on 
1010, no KIHU then (Glenn Hauser, OK, DX LISTENING DIGEST)
